I gotta agree with quortek . We have plenty of jedi in the guild . From the standpoint of doing heroics as a guild . If we as a guild are going to focus on being able to do heroics on a regular basis . We honestly need alot more by way of ranged dps . some instances we can get away with having 3 jedi in a group . long as at least 1 of them is a dark jedi .

The reality however is that only works in two of the six heroic instances . The other four instances , two jedi are all you really want , more and your group overall dps suffers . This forces a group to be more balanced and using other proffs besides jedi .

For older content like kashyyk and mustafar you can get away with jedi heavy groups .

For me I've been a jedi for far too long to want to even consider respecing to something else . Not to mention the time and efforts devoted to building up my Jedi . I will be remaining a Jedi .

If were gearing for hoth as a primary focus , then we should concentrate on seeking spies , commando's , officers , smugglers , medics . From what I've learned with hoth , bounty hunters are sliced an diced as easily as jedi ....
For phase 2 , spies and smugglers really shine big . for phase 1 commando's are a must . phase 3 it's all out dps . Most importatly , in hoth every one MUST stick together at all times . you seperate and you've killed the whole group .
